DESCRIPTION:About the event\n\n\n\n\nThe 8-week stress reduction program was initially targeted to individuals with chronic health problems\, helping them to cope with the effects of pain\, illness and the impact of these conditions on their lives. Today MBSR is taught to people throughout the world who are experiencing challenges in all areas of life. Professionals can earn 26 Continuing Education Credits (CEUs) upon completion.\n\n \n\nThe motivation for many to enroll in MBSR begins with a sense of wanting to live in a way that\n\nincorporates key aspects of mindfulness\, presence\, awareness\, and a sense of being in touch with oneself\n\nand the life around. Through the regular training in mindfulness that an MBSR course offers\, participants\n\nbecome familiar with their own behavior patterns\, especially in relation to stressful situations. They also\n\nlearn that though they cannot always change the circumstances in which they find themselves\, they can\n\nchoose how to respond to them.
